📍How to play around? Here’s a lazy 3-day 2-night itinerary
Within 1 hour around the hotel
Blue Moon Valley: The "Little Jiuzhaigou" at the foot of the snow mountain, with crystal-clear blue lakes, reachable by a 20-minute scenic shuttle (ticket 100 + shuttle 20)
Ganhaizi: A 10-minute hike, grassland with snow mountain backdrop, perfect for atmospheric photos
Yuhu Village: A stone ancient village, Pushi Coffee’s rooftop offers snow mountain views in the same frame (free, 1 hour to explore)
A bit farther but worth visiting
Baisha Ancient Town: Quieter than Lijiang Old Town, 7 Sea Bar and Yi Wa Tang are popular photo spots (free, 30 minutes is enough)
Tinghua Valley: Hobbit houses + alpacas, great for kids (ticket 80, fewer flowers in winter but the snow mountain backdrop is still healing)

📝Practical Tips (must-read before staying!)
Booking: Available on Trip.com, prices over 3000 RMB including breakfast + afternoon tea + 2-person mountain entry permits (super cost-effective!)
Mountain entry: First get the free mountain entry permit at Jinmao Hyatt at the foot of the mountain, then go up
Dining: Must order yak meat hotpot for dinner (delicious and memorable), reserve scenic seats in the restaurant in advance
Gear: Bring moisturizing skincare (very dry!), thick outerwear (big temperature difference between morning and night)
Activities: Yoga classes and stargazing are recommended to book in advance, scripture copying and tie-dye are walk-in and play
